If you're an adventurous tourist looking for a thrilling experience in Newcastle upon Tyne, then you might want to consider trying out Clip n Climb Newcastle, a popular indoor rock climbing facility located in the heart of the city.

With its vibrant atmosphere and friendly staff, Clip n Climb Newcastle offers a unique and exciting climbing experience that's suitable for people of all ages and skill levels. Whether you're a seasoned climber or a complete beginner, you're guaranteed to have a fun-filled day at this facility.

One of the things that make Clip n Climb Newcastle so special is its state-of-the-art climbing walls. There are over 28 different climbing challenges to choose from, each with its own unique design and difficulty level. Whether you're looking for a challenging vertical climb or a fun obstacle course, there's something for everyone at this facility.

In addition to the climbing walls, Clip n Climb Newcastle also has a range of other activities on offer, such as the Leap of Faith, a free-fall experience that lets you jump from a height and land on a giant airbag. There's also the Stairway to Heaven, a suspended ladder that requires you to balance and climb to the top, and the Twister, a rotating climbing wall that will test your strength and agility.

But the fun doesn't stop there. Clip n Climb Newcastle also offers a range of group activities and events that are perfect for families, friends, and corporate teams. Whether you're celebrating a birthday, hosting a team-building exercise, or just looking for a fun day out, Clip n Climb Newcastle has everything you need to make your event a success.

Safety is a top priority at Clip n Climb Newcastle, and the facility has been designed to ensure that climbers are always safe and secure. Each climber is provided with all the necessary safety equipment, including a harness and helmet, and all staff members are trained to ensure that climbers are using the equipment correctly.

Victoria Tunnel Tours (advance booking essential)

Heritage museum

Explore the fascinating Victoria Tunnel Tours heritage museum in Newcastle upon Tyne, England. Learn about the tunnel's history as a coal transportation route and air-raid shelter during World War II. Book your guided tour in advance to experience this unique subterranean attraction and discover the city's industrial past.
